James Cantrell
Chief Executive Officer at Strategic Space Development, Inc.
Profile
James Cantrell is the founder of Strategic Space Development, Inc. (founded in 2000) and Vector Launch, Inc. (founded in 2016).
He holds the title of Chief Executive Officer at Strategic Space Development, Inc. Currently, Mr. Cantrell is the Chief Executive Officer & Director at Phantom Space Corp.
He has also worked as a Director at Paragon Space Development Corp.
and as a Vice President-Business Development at Space Exploration Technologies Corp.
Mr. Cantrell completed his graduate degree at Utah State University in 1990 and his undergraduate degree at Utah State University in 1988.
